December 27, 2025 — A 17-year-old’s attempt to impress his girlfriend with a rented luxury SUV turned into a nightmare on Thursday evening in Noida’s Sector 22. The minor, who had allegedly run away from his home in Delhi, rammed a Mahindra Thar into multiple vehicles while trying to flee from his own parents, leaving three people injured—one of them with serious head trauma.

The Great Escape Gone Wrong

The incident began on Wednesday when the teenager, a resident of the Kondli area in Delhi, left home without informing his family. According to police reports, the boy had managed to secure ₹10,000 and stayed out for over 24 hours. Seeking to “show off,” he used a portion of the money to book a Lucknow-registered Mahindra Thar through an online rental agency in Greater Noida for approximately ₹4,000.

On Thursday around 5:00 PM, while driving the SUV with a minor female friend near the ESIC hospital in Sector 22, the teenager’s “joyride” met an unexpected obstacle: his own family. His parents, who had been desperately searching for him, spotted the vehicle from the opposite direction.

Panic and the Impact

Panicked by the sight of his parents, the unlicensed minor attempted a high-speed getaway. He threw the SUV into reverse, losing control of the heavy vehicle. The Thar careened backward at high speed, slamming into:

  • Two cars
  • Two scooters
  • A Royal Enfield Bullet motorcycle

The impact was so severe that the fuel tank of the Bullet motorcycle burst open, and debris was scattered across the road.

Casualties and Medical Status

Three bystanders from Faridabad—identified as Rana Singh, Pawan, and Sumit—were caught in the path of the reversing SUV.

  • Serious Condition: One of the victims sustained a severe head injury and is currently battling for recovery at a nearby hospital.
  • Stable: The other two victims were treated for multiple bruises and fractures but have since been discharged.

Police Action and Investigations

Noida Police from Sector 24 reached the spot immediately after being alerted by local residents. The minor and his companion were detained, and the Thar was seized.

ACP Swatantra Kumar Singh confirmed that a case has been registered under the Bharatiya Nyaya Sanhita (BNS) for rash driving and endangering lives.

“The minor took the car to impress his girlfriend. We are now investigating the rental agency that provided a high-end SUV to an underage person without a valid license,” the officer stated.

The investigation is also looking into how the minor accessed the funds and the online booking platform. The vehicle involved reportedly had three pending traffic challans for over-speeding and red-light jumping prior to this incident.
